Insights of urban dynamics for sustainable design of Smart Cities
Details
Urbanisation has gained momentum with globalization in India. Policy decisions to set up commercial, industrial hubs have fuelled large scale migration, added with population upsurge has contributed to the fast growing urban region that needs to be monitored in order to design sustainable urban cities. Unplanned rapid urbanization has resulted in the growth of peri-urban region referred to as urban sprawl, are often devoid of basic amenities and infrastructure leading to large scale environmental problems that are evident. Temporal remote sensing data helps in understanding urban dynamics aided by Geoinformatics which has proved very effective in mapping and monitoring for sustainable urban planning. This book also effectively introduces urban growth simulation with CA integrated the agent based modelling techniques supported by fuzzy characteristics and weightages through analytical hierarchal process (AHP). Respective agent's role in development of a particular regions into an urban area has been examined based on AHP, which weighs the influence of each of these agents based on its characteristics derived with fuzzy analytical functions.
